今天,数字体验意味着一切。 企业必须提供不间断服务最终用户。 但由于应用很复杂,复杂的应用要识别并尽快解决问题。 这就需要一个APM工具,可以钻取到确切代码或组件,发现导致问题的原因,在最短时间内识别问题的根源。
测量应用的性能:可用性和响应性。 建立一个基线为关键参数,这将帮助你发现应用退化或异常。 首先,我们测量应用的性能:
APM工具可以警报DevOps团队立即当应用出现异常波动。 这些持续的监控解决方案提供了关键的见解错误,包括加亮,在紧急情况下,使DevOps采取进一步行动,像应用快速修补程序,运行一个自动化脚本,或报告有关团队细节。
APM工具提供鸟瞰应用拓扑结构,使其更容易识别立即响应节点。 报警系统和异常检测提供边缘IT管理员需要更快地响应关键事件。
APM工具总体性能指标在很长一段时间,并提供一个快速的快照对性能敏感的操作。 这使得运营团队识别领域的改进基于应用行为的历史趋势。
确保新更新提高响应时间,或决定回到早先的构建,需要一个关键指标的比较之前和之后的部署。 APM工具和选项将重大的基础设施更新标记为里程碑和比较报告使这成为一项轻松的乐事。
APM消除开发人员需要手动收集关键的环境细节需要模拟和修复问题。 这些工具捕获整个应用上下文,包括加、会话的细节,调用数据库和其他相关组件。 APM工具甚至提供api为开发人员定义自己的特定于应用的指标。
据Gartner的数据, “APM是一套监控软件组成数字监控经验,应用发现,跟踪和诊断和目的建立人工智能操作。”
最初只是监控性能指标,APM工具已经走过了漫长的道路按照应用开发的趋势。 简而言之,现在的APM工具应该能够整合与其他方面的监控,有健壮的跟踪机制,帮助主动监控的帮助下异常检测和预测。
APM工具应该能够绘制出应用的各个方面的复杂性给你一个更好的理解应用是如何工作的。 当你选择一个APM工具监测的目的,寻找这些基本特点:
应用通常与一个或多个外部资源来完成各种动作,无论是缓存,更新数据库,或等待一个外部提供者支付网关。可视化这些依赖项帮助DevOps和IT管理员快速识别瓶颈并修复问题。
监控性能的关键业务事务一眼就通过标签作为关键事务。 这样做可以节省时间寻找交易,帮助你轻松地调试和分析它们。
与分布式跟踪,您可以跟踪事务跟踪由一个应用到另一个地方。 这使您能够监控调用应用之间和隔离问题。
知道什么时候和频率错误发生在应用使组织发展至关重要的策略来构建更稳定的产品,让用户体验更加无缝的。
使开发人员能够确保他们可以定制的特定于应用的指标评估性能瓶颈和调整现有的代码库。
里程碑标志帮助你记录重要事件在应用的生命周期,如构建部署,产品更新、功能增强,和基础设施升级。
与连续监控解决方案出售大部分的政府运作有关的担忧,提醒只是蛋糕上的糖衣。 DevOps团队可以设置规则接收警报在不规则,腾出时间来管理其他日常操作,因为他们不需要不断的检查指标。
背后的想法异常检测是发现任何异常峰值性能在应用的关键属性。 异常时触发一个KPI低于或超过之前的值。 这可以帮助您处理不可预见的问题,以后也有很大的影响。
减少响应时间。
减少数据库调用。
减少调用外部组件。
在SQL查询优化。
减少异常。
购买APM工具需要考虑: